Sail Date: Jul 2019

This was our second ocean cruise on Viking Sea and we wanted to see more of Norway as well as Shetland and Orkney.

We flew into Bergen and were met at the airport as usual by Viking representatives and once at the port, soon had our identity cards processed. We book the basic stateroom which has everything you need including a fantastic shower, a balcony, an extremely comfortable bed and free wifi (no tea and coffee in your room though). The ship is very clean and the crew are really lovely. They greet you all the time and seem genuinely happy to work for Viking.

We enjoy Viking as they never try to sell you anything, you are just left to enjoy your cruise. There is so much room on board, lots of quiet places, always an included tour, free tea and coffee all the time as well as cakes and biscuits. Dinner and lunch come with free wine and beer and they are very generous with this. There is not much in the way of organised entertainment other than lectures, and some low key shows, but this suits us.

Cabin Review

Cabin Deluxe veranda

A good size with a balcony. Very comfortable bed. Bathroom great with good shower and underfloor heating. Large TV, 2 seats and a small coffee table, plent of mirrors, hair dryer, There is plenty of hanging wardrobe space but drawers are limited although there are two in the bathroom as well which people seem to miss. Your cases go under the bed so you can easily leave clothes in there if necessary.
